The province got a lot of support for its court case against the Federal Government’s Carbon Tax.

Yesterday, representatives for the Provinces of New Brunswick and Ontario spoke in support of Saskatchewan’s case before the Court of Appeal.

Saskatchewan is arguing the carbon tax is unconstitutional.

APAS was among the interveners in the case, President Todd Lewis says their lawyers made their presentation yesterday (Wednesday).

“Our story’s always been that farmers and ranchers have done a great job of managing carbon without a carbon tax. We put that story forward again today with the hope that it gives the court some pause to think about how a tax like this will affect everybody.”

Lewis says it will probably take weeks or even months before there’s a decision, adding that a case like this will probably end up at the Supreme Court.
